I agree with what many others have said about the overpriced, half-filled, watered-down drinks. Even with that, we were having a great time...until the waitress became very uncooperative. The bartender made the wrong drink, but we weren't in a hurry to get the right one so it wasn't a big deal. The waitress said she'd be right back with the correct one, but that she'd leave the other one for us to have on the house even though I said we didn't want it (but it's not like they could re-serve it). It tasted like rubbing alcohol, so we passed it off to someone else. We were with a group of 30, so I'm not even sure who drank it. Half an hour later, we hadn't gotten the right drink, so we asked. It came soon after that, along with the bill, which included the drink we didn't order. She said that we had to pay or tell her who drank it so she could charge them for it. We certainly weren't going to pay for it, and had no idea who drank it, so she threw a hissy fit when I told her this. I ended up having to wait around for the manager, who gave us cash back but was still rude about it and sided with the waitress ("she says she told you that this drink was in place of the one you ordered, but that you wanted it"). Even though I'd have stuck around to sing more, we felt the need to cut the night short since she would have just been giving us evil looks for taking her $9 (the price of rubbing alcohol, apparently) and not leaving a tip. Pros: Good Karaoke selection Cons: Drink prices/tastes, staff
